| Episode narrativeepisode_narrative | A weak front extended across SE GA while SW steering flow across NE FL brought a progressive west coast sea breeze inland through the afternoon. The sea breeze merger occurred near the St. Johns River basin and I-95 corridor. A few pulse strong to severe storms produced wind damage. |
| Event narrativeevent_narrative | Lightning struck a home attic in Orange Park during the afternoon which resulted in a fire. Extensive damage occurred to the home and the structure was deemed uninhabitable. The cost of damage was unknown, but it was estimated for inclusion of the event in Storm Data. |
